Odaily reported, citing Xinhua, that U.S. President Donald Trump said during an interview with Fox News on the 21st that if the United States and Iran fail to reach an agreement, the United States would become the “guardian” of the Strait of Hormuz and collect 20% of oil revenue from the Middle East. The remarks centered on U.S.-Iran relations and the issue of whether the Strait of Hormuz remains open.

Trump links Hormuz role to 20% oil revenue

According to the report, Trump described the U.S. role in the Strait of Hormuz as that of a “guardian.” He said that, in the event Washington and Tehran do not reach an agreement, the United States would take on that role and collect 20% of oil revenue from the Middle East. The report did not provide additional details about the contents of the agreement or how such a revenue arrangement would be carried out.

The media outlet also said Trump spoke with the Iranian side on the evening of the 20th and warned them not to close the Strait of Hormuz. Trump told Iranian officials: “If you close it, you’re not going to have a country anymore.” Odaily’s newsflash attributed the information to Xinhua.
